Is Witness Signature Mandatory in Rental Agreements?

When creating a rental agreement in India, many tenants and landlords wonder whether a witness signature is mandatory. While witness signatures are not strictly required for the agreement to be legally valid, they play a crucial role in strengthening the document and preventing disputes.

Are Witness Signatures Legally Mandatory?

Under general Indian Contract Law, a rental agreement is considered valid if:

  • It is executed on proper stamp paper
  • Both landlord and tenant have signed it

This means the absence of witness signatures does not automatically invalidate the rental agreement.

When Are Witnesses Required?

Witness signatures become mandatory in the following cases:

1. Registered Lease Agreements:

If the rental agreement exceeds 12 months, registration is compulsory under the Registration Act.

During registration:

  • Witness signatures are required to attest the signing parties.
  • Typically, two witnesses must be present.

2. For Stronger Legal Evidence

Even for 11-month unregistered agreements, having witnesses:

  • Strengthens the authenticity of the contract
  • Helps in court if one party disputes signing
  • Reduces the risk of forgery or denial

Best Practices for Witness Signatures:

  • Use two neutral third-party witnesses (avoid close relatives).

  • Witnesses should include:
  • Full name
  • Address
  • Signature
  • ID proof (recommended)

Risks of Not Having Witnesses:

  • Difficult to prove signatures in case of a dispute
  • Possible complications during eviction or legal proceedings
  • Reduced evidentiary value of the agreement
